Comprehending Accident Injury Law

Accident injury law mostly handles cases where a person's injury arises from another individual's neglect or wrongful acts. This location includes a large range of events, from car accidents to workplace injuries.

Types of Personal Injury Cases

Here's a short list of common accident cases:

Type of CaseDescription
Car AccidentsInjuries arising from automobile crashes.
Slip and FallsInjuries due to hazardous conditions on residential or commercial properties.
Medical MalpracticeDamage brought on by negligent medical experts.
Product LiabilityInjuries from defective or dangerous products.
Work environment InjuriesInjuries happening in the course of work.
Pet dog BitesInjuries caused by a pet dog or other animal.
Wrongful DeathCases where carelessness leads to a fatality.

Actions Involved in an Injury Claim

Submitting an injury claim includes numerous crucial steps. Below is an in-depth summary:

Step 1: Seek Medical Attention

Your health needs to be your top concern. Seek medical attention immediately after an accident, even if you feel fine. Some injuries might not manifest symptoms right away.

Action 2: Document the Incident

Gather evidence related to the accident. This includes images of the scene, witness contact information, and any appropriate medical records.

Step 3: Notify Your Insurance Company

Inform your insurer of the accident however avoid discussing information without legal representation.

Step 4: Consult an Accident Injury Case Lawyer

Engage a lawyer who concentrates on accident cases to understand your rights and potential compensation.

Step 5: File Your Claim

With your lawyer's guidance, submit a claim with the accountable party's insurance provider. This typically includes submitting a demand letter that details your injuries and expenditures.

Step 6: Negotiate a Settlement

Your lawyer will negotiate with the insurance adjuster to reach a reasonable settlement.

Action 7: Go to Trial (if required)

If negotiations stop working, your lawyer might recommend pursuing the case in court. They will represent you throughout the trial.


Secret Factors Influencing Compensation

The compensation quantity in an accident injury case differs based on several aspects:

FactorDescription
Intensity of InjuriesMore serious injuries typically result in greater compensation.
Medical ExpensesOverall medical bills, consisting of future treatments and rehab costs.
Lost WagesCompensation for earnings lost due to the failure to work.
Pain and SufferingNon-economic damages for physical pain and emotional distress.
LiabilityDegree of fault credited to the irresponsible party impacts compensation.
Insurance Plan LimitsCompensation is frequently capped based on the at-fault party's policy limitations.

Often Asked Questions (FAQ)

1. How much does it cost to work with an accident injury case lawyer?

A lot of personal injury legal representatives deal with a contingency fee basis, meaning you only pay if they win your case. Normally, the cost ranges from 25% to 40% of the final settlement.

2. The length of time do I have to file a claim?

The statute of constraints varies by state, however it normally ranges from one to 3 years. It's essential to consult a lawyer as quickly as possible to prevent missing out on deadlines.

3. What if I was partially at fault for the accident?

Lots of jurisdictions follow the concept of comparative neglect, which enables for compensation even if you share some fault. Your compensation will be reduced by your portion of fault.

4. How long will my case take?

The period can vary significantly based upon case complexity, the desire of the parties to work out, and court schedules. Some cases settle in a couple of months, while others might take years.

5. Will my case go to trial?

Many accident cases settle before reaching trial. However, your lawyer should be prepared to take your case to court if a reasonable settlement can not be reached.
